36 an hour 9 days ago 9 days ago 9 days ago JOB SUMMARY The Regional Renovation Specialist travels between Health Club Facilities within their Region and performs a variety of cleaning, maintenance, and education tasks in conjunction with the local team members to keep the facility in a healthy, clean, and orderly standard.
The team will assist in educating club staff on proper cleaning procedures and methods.
The team will typically consist of up to four members who will meet at various Health Club locations and work together to accomplish the following:
ESSENTIAL DUTIES & RESPONSIBILTIES Responsibilities include (but are not limited to):
Cleans and dusts walls, mirrors, countertops, glass, and windows.
Sweeps, mops, scrubs, and vacuums floor of all areas of club, including locker rooms, weight area, cardio, office space, hallways, stairs, etc.
Cleans and dusts all weight and cardio equipment.
Restocks supplies and assesses upkeep of supply room.
Empties clubs' garbage and recycling containers.
Performs special projects as assigned.
Cleans and maintains wet areas of the club, if applicable (cleaning pool deck, vacuuming pool, cleaning steam room and sauna and conducting regular pool chemical testing).
Not all clubs have wet areas.
Performs minor cosmetic repair on equipment (rust removal, touch up paint, re-labeling, etc.
) Partners with Facility Technician to perform cleaning duties on equipment as outlined in preventative maintenance guide.
Performs minor painting as approved / directed by Regional Operations Manager and/or District Manager Use all janitorial supplies in accordance with product labels and club manuals Report all newly identified facility maintenance issues via Service Channel Works with the local club Team Members in educating on proper cleaning procedures/methods.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
